What Happens When My Bitcoin Wallet is Funded?
Once your Bitcoin wallet is funded, what happens next?
When your Bitcoin wallet is funded, it means that you have received Bitcoin from someone else's wallet or through a purchase. The Bitcoin will now be stored in your wallet, which is essentially a digital storage space for your cryptocurrency. But what happens next? Here are a few things to keep in mind:
Confirmation of the transaction
After you receive Bitcoin in your wallet, the transaction needs to be confirmed by the network. This process can take anywhere from a few minutes to a few hours, depending on the network's traffic and the fee you paid for the transaction. Once the transaction is confirmed, the Bitcoin will be officially yours.
Security measures
Since Bitcoin is a digital currency, it's important to takeSecurity measuresto protect your wallet. This includes setting a strong password, enabling two-factor authentication, and backing up your wallet's private keys. You should also avoid sharing your wallet information with anyone and be cautious of phishing scams.
Using your Bitcoin
Once your Bitcoin is in your wallet and the transaction is confirmed, you can use your Bitcoin to make purchases or send it to another wallet. You can also hold onto your Bitcoin as an investment, as its value can fluctuate greatly.
Choosing aCryptocurrency exchange
If you plan on buying or selling Bitcoin frequently, you may want to use a cryptocurrency exchange. These exchanges allow you to trade Bitcoin for other cryptocurrencies or for fiat currency (such as USD). Some popular exchanges include Coinbase, Binance, and Kraken. It's important to do your research and choose an exchange that has a good reputation, high trading volume, and a history of secure transactions.
Investment factors to consider
If you're planning on investing in Bitcoin, there are a few factors to keep in mind. Firstly, Bitcoin's value can be volatile and subject to sudden changes. It's important to only invest what you can afford to lose. Secondly, keep an eye on Bitcoin news and developments, as these can impact its value. Finally, consider diversifying your portfolio with other cryptocurrencies or traditional investments.
